Nettet29. jun. 2024 · Cattle prefer water between 40 and 65 degrees F. They will reduce consumption of water warmer than 80 degrees F. Salinity/total dissolved solids (TDS). Salinity includes sodium chloride (common … Nettet9. jul. 2024 · A cow’s body is between 60% and 80% water, while milk is 87% water. Water is essential for regulation of body temperature, rumen fermentation, flow of feed through the digestive tract, nutrient absorption, metabolism and waste removal. Water also has structural and functional roles in all cells and all body fluids.
